)]}'
{
  "commit": "fea76b9ea105f65961d3b9ba34686b6e591ec2c3",
  "tree": "d2ffe8b3c72acd14a688b01522abdbeab10e302a",
  "parents": [
    "31853d6c43b033713bc71d991f52b2b390a9bffc"
  ],
  "author": {
    "name": "Anthony Sottile",
    "email": "asottile@umich.edu",
    "time": "Mon Feb 03 08:41:48 2020 -0800"
  },
  "committer": {
    "name": "Anthony Sottile",
    "email": "asottile@umich.edu",
    "time": "Mon Feb 03 08:41:48 2020 -0800"
  },
  "message": "Fix CI by upgrading AP templates\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"7d156a118e2504f23f42b19b1c0d95a4b66e7bb5",
      "old_mode": 33188,
      "old_path": ".pre-commit-config.yaml",
      "new_id": "5a13dacc8511a58361fe983829e4390f0139c1d4",
      "new_mode": 33188,
      "new_path": ".pre-commit-config.yaml"
    },
    {
      "type": "modify",
      "old_id": "3156958c921242f9df5c94c53a5fb99883f50580",
      "old_mode": 33188,
      "old_path": "azure-pipelines.yml",
      "new_id": "1337dc63ffb8428f4d801b27692b0577925c7270",
      "new_mode": 33188,
      "new_path": "azure-pipelines.yml"
    },
    {
      "type": "modify",
      "old_id": "0df3540727c897790a21a5a5ca0c3daea37c2448",
      "old_mode": 33188,
      "old_path": "pre_commit_hooks/check_ast.py",
      "new_id": "cb33ea0b356c5b9365d5d73b6c5f15091c90b934",
      "new_mode": 33188,
      "new_path": "pre_commit_hooks/check_ast.py"
    },
    {
      "type": "modify",
      "old_id": "74e4ae17445b0de9416c493cc3dfbcccda89dea1",
      "old_mode": 33188,
      "old_path": "pre_commit_hooks/check_merge_conflict.py",
      "new_id": "2a03c3a917cfcc594af07cd7e43ff8ad8e77a96a",
      "new_mode": 33188,
      "new_path": "pre_commit_hooks/check_merge_conflict.py"
    },
    {
      "type": "modify",
      "old_id": "23fc79fdbe8009f6bbf49e575fa035466c43417d",
      "old_mode": 33188,
      "old_path": "pre_commit_hooks/fix_encoding_pragma.py",
      "new_id": "31bb52c5babaaff80b393ba52ef237e2cae2e4ed",
      "new_mode": 33188,
      "new_path": "pre_commit_hooks/fix_encoding_pragma.py"
    },
    {
      "type": "modify",
      "old_id": "a41b73735d4a2bf82781741c8eb04e4da34513e3",
      "old_mode": 33188,
      "old_path": "pre_commit_hooks/string_fixer.py",
      "new_id": "813ef64ee4cbca0ebaefbd8eb9512c05647b4b23",
      "new_mode": 33188,
      "new_path": "pre_commit_hooks/string_fixer.py"
    },
    {
      "type": "modify",
      "old_id": "d68e76991c1623a125cf57e5e564bd3353aea009",
      "old_mode": 33188,
      "old_path": "pre_commit_hooks/util.py",
      "new_id": "3b960e368cea2bf1264c9847613342cafb1d181c",
      "new_mode": 33188,
      "new_path": "pre_commit_hooks/util.py"
    },
    {
      "type": "modify",
      "old_id": "19263b79e3942794dc6951f55d1a1b111ad22657",
      "old_mode": 33188,
      "old_path": "tests/check_builtin_literals_test.py",
      "new_id": "8e18854f0924f7821be32a5a0e25c65e2e8ba362",
      "new_mode": 33188,
      "new_path": "tests/check_builtin_literals_test.py"
    }
  ]
}
